¿Cómo mejorar la velocidad de carga de una página web?
Para mejorar la velocidad de carga de una página web este es uno de los factores más críticos para el éxito en línea. Porque esto no solo afecta la experiencia del usuario, sino que también influye directamente en el posicionamiento en motores de búsqueda como Google.
Una página web que carga rápido retiene mejor a los visitantes y mejora las tasas de conversión. En este artículo, exploraremos estrategias prácticas y efectivas para optimizar la velocidad de tu página web, basándonos en prácticas reconocidas y mi experiencia personal en el tema.
Introducción: La Importancia de una Carga Rápida
La velocidad de carga de una página web es un componente esencial que no debe subestimarse. Un sitio lento puede frustrar a los usuarios, llevándolos a abandonar la página antes de que cargue completamente, lo que se traduce en una alta tasa de rebote.
Sin embargo, Google ha dejado claro que la velocidad de carga es un factor importante para el SEO, ya que influye en la clasificación de las páginas en los resultados de búsqueda (Connect, Protect and Build Everywhere). Por lo tanto, mejorar la velocidad de carga no solo mejora la experiencia del usuario, sino que también puede aumentar significativamente la visibilidad de tu página web en los motores de búsqueda.
Optimización de Imágenes y Videos: Mejora Significativa en la Carga
Las imágenes y los videos suelen ser los elementos más pesados en una página web, porque lo puede ralentizar considerablemente el tiempo de carga si no se gestionan adecuadamente. Aquí es donde entra en juego la optimización:
- Compresión de Imágenes: Reducir el tamaño de las imágenes sin comprometer la calidad es crucial. Herramientas como TinyPNG o ImageOptim son excelentes para comprimir imágenes sin pérdida perceptible de calidad.
- Formatos Modernos: Considera el uso de formatos modernos como WebP, que ofrece una mejor compresión que JPEG o PNG.
- Carga Diferida (Lazy Loading): Porque implementar la carga diferida permite que las imágenes y videos se carguen solo cuando son visibles en la pantalla del usuario, porque el tiempo de carga inicial de la página.
En mi experiencia, aplicar estas técnicas ha resultado en una mejora inmediata en los tiempos de carga, especialmente en páginas con contenido multimedia abundante.
Minificación y Optimización de CSS/JavaScript
El código CSS y JavaScript puede ser una causa importante de la lentitud de un sitio si no se optimiza adecuadamente. La minificación es el proceso de eliminar espacios en blanco, comentarios y otros elementos innecesarios del código, lo que reduce el tamaño del archivo y acelera la carga (Connect, Protect and Build Everywhere).
- Minificación de Archivos: Herramientas como UglifyJS para JavaScript y CSSNano para CSS pueden automatizar este proceso.
- Combinar Archivos: Si es posible, combina múltiples archivos CSS y JavaScript en uno solo. Esto reduce el número de solicitudes HTTP que el navegador debe realizar, lo que disminuye el tiempo de carga.
En uno de nuestros proyectos, implementé la minificación y noté una mejora significativa en el rendimiento general del sitio, con tiempos de carga más rápidos y una experiencia de usuario más fluida.
Uso Eficaz de CDNs y Almacenamiento en Caché
Los Content Delivery Networks (CDNs) son redes de servidores distribuidos geográficamente que almacenan copias de tu sitio web. Utilizar un CDN es una de las maneras más efectivas de mejorar la velocidad de carga, especialmente para usuarios que se encuentran lejos de tu servidor de origen (Connect, Protect and Build Everywhere).
- Beneficios del CDN: Un CDN entrega el contenido desde el servidor más cercano al usuario, reduciendo la latencia y acelerando la carga de la página.
- Caché del Navegador: Configurar el caché del navegador para que guarde copias de los elementos estáticos (como imágenes y archivos CSS) en la computadora del usuario significa que no necesitarán descargarlos de nuevo en visitas repetidas, lo que reduce significativamente el tiempo de carga.
Implementar un CDN y configurar correctamente el almacenamiento en caché puede transformar la velocidad de un sitio web, ofreciendo una experiencia mucho más rápida y eficiente para los usuarios.
Algnos de los mejores CDNs para latinoamerica son:
Prácticas Adicionales para Mejorar la Velocidad
Además de las técnicas mencionadas, hay otras prácticas que pueden ayudar a optimizar la velocidad de tu sitio web:
- Reducción de Solicitudes HTTP: Cada elemento en tu página (imágenes, scripts, etc.) genera una solicitud HTTP. Reducir la cantidad de estos elementos puede disminuir el tiempo de carga.
- Eliminar JavaScript de Bloqueo de Renderizado: Asegúrate de que el JavaScript no bloquee el renderizado de la página. Esto se puede hacer cargando scripts no esenciales de manera asíncrona.
- Elección de un Servidor Rápido: No importa qué tan optimizada esté tu página, si el servidor es lento, la página cargará lentamente. Elige un proveedor de hosting que ofrezca tiempos de respuesta rápidos y confiables.
Algunos de los mejores Hosting en Colombia:
Conclusión: Impacto de la Velocidad en SEO y UX
La mejora de la velocidad de carga de tu página web es, sin lugar a dudas, una inversión estratégica que paga grandes dividendos, no solo en términos de SEO, sino también en la conversión de usuarios y en la satisfacción general de los visitantes.
Porque, como hemos visto a lo largo de diversas experiencias y estudios, existen varias técnicas y herramientas disponibles que pueden ayudarte de manera efectiva a acelerar tu sitio. Desde la optimización de imágenes, que reduce el peso de las mismas sin perder calidad, hasta el uso de CDNs que distribuyen el contenido de manera más eficiente, y la minificación de código, que limpia y reduce el tamaño de los archivos. Al implementar estas estrategias de manera cuidadosa y consistente, no solo mejorarás significativamente la experiencia de tus usuarios, sino que también fortalecerás tu presencia en los motores de búsqueda. Esto, a su vez, puede llevar a un aumento notable en el tráfico orgánico y en las conversiones.
En resumen, optimizar la velocidad de tu sitio web es un proceso continuo que requiere atención constante y ajustes regulares, pero, con las técnicas adecuadas y un enfoque proactivo, puedes asegurarte de que tu sitio siempre ofrezca el mejor rendimiento posible, garantizando así una experiencia superior para tus usuarios y un impacto positivo en tu posicionamiento SEO.